पुनश्च पंचलक्षेण मंत्रक्षत्त्रिय उच्यते । पुनश्च पंचलक्षेण क्षत्त्रत्वमपनेष्यति १२६ ।

Then he becomes a mantra-Kṣatriya by repeating it five hundred thousand times. He then dispels the Kṣatratva by five hundred thousand japas.

english translation

punazca paMcalakSeNa maMtrakSattriya ucyate | punazca paMcalakSeNa kSattratvamapaneSyati 126 |

hk transliteration by Sanscript

पुनश्च पंचलक्षेण मंत्रब्राह्मण उच्यते । शूद्र श्चैव नमॐतेन पंचविंशतिलक्षतः १२७ ।

He then becomes a mantrabrahmin by repeating the mantra five hundred thousand times. A Śūdra, repeating the mantra with Namaḥ at the end, for two million five hundred thousand times becomes a mantrabrahmin and so pure enough for liberation.

english translation

punazca paMcalakSeNa maMtrabrAhmaNa ucyate | zUdra zcaiva namaOMtena paMcaviMzatilakSataH 127 |

hk transliteration by Sanscript

मंत्रविप्रत्वमापद्य पश्चाच्छुद्धो भवेद्द्विजः । नारीवाथ नरो वाथ ब्राह्मणो वान्य एव वा १२८ ।

Having attained the status of a mantra-brāhmaṇa through the chanting of mantras, one becomes pure and is then considered a dvija (twice-born). Whether one is a woman, a man, or a brāhmaṇa, it applies to anyone.

english translation

maMtravipratvamApadya pazcAcchuddho bhaveddvijaH | nArIvAtha naro vAtha brAhmaNo vAnya eva vA 128 |

hk transliteration by Sanscript

नमोन्तं वा नमःपूर्वमातुरः सर्वदा जपेत् । ततः स्त्रीणां तथैवोह्यगुरुर्निर्दर्शयेत्क्रमात् १२९ ।

If one is sick, whether man or woman, of brahmin caste or otherwise, one must repeat it always with Namaḥ in the beginning or at the end. As for the women, the preceptor shall instruct them in proper order.

english translation

namontaM vA namaHpUrvamAturaH sarvadA japet | tataH strINAM tathaivohyagururnirdarzayetkramAt 129 |

hk transliteration by Sanscript

साधकः पंचलक्षान्ते शिवप्रीत्यर्थमेव हि । महाभिषेक नैवेद्यं कृत्वा भक्तांश्च पूजयेत् 1.17.१३० ।

At the end of every five hundred thousand Japas, the aspirant shall perform Mahābhiṣeka and Naivedya. He shall worship devotees of Śiva for gratifying Śiva.
